Cincinnatus is an enterprise staffing company that partners with leading technology companies to source and employ highly skilled professionals for full-time and long-term contingent roles. Cincinnatus serves as the employer of record for these engagements, providing W-2 employment, payroll, benefits, and compliance, while placing employees directly within client teams to work on high-impact initiatives. Roles hired through Cincinnatus are not project-based or freelance engagements. They are structured, role-based positions that typically involve full-time or fixed-term commitments, close collaboration with a client's internal teams, and integration into standard enterprise workflows. Cincinnatus is a legal entity separate from Mercor. While opportunities may be discovered through Mercor's platform, employment, onboarding, payroll, and benefits for these roles are administered by Cincinnatus. Research Physicist
Mercor
Role Description Mercor connects elite creative and technical talent with leading AI research labs. The position is for Physics PhD Experts specializing in Advanced Quantum, Electrodynamics & Classical Mechanics. - Develop high-quality data for AI models by creating challenging problems in Advanced Quantum Mechanics, Advanced Electrodynamics, and Advanced Classical Mechanics. - Evaluate and improve AI model outputs through rigorous physics expertise and complex instruction adherence. - Collaborate with AI research teams to enhance training data quality and drive innovation. - Work independently and asynchronously to meet deadlines and contribute to cutting-edge projects. Qualifications - PhD in Physics with specialization in Advanced Quantum Mechanics, Advanced Electrodynamics, or Advanced Classical Mechanics. - Graduate degree from US/UK/Canada/Western Europe. - High attention to detail. - Exceptional written and verbal communication skills. - Excellent proficiency in English. Requirements - Contract position. - Compensation: $70–$90/hour. - Location: Remote. - Commitment: 4–6 tasks/week. Benefits - Flexible work schedule. - Opportunity to work on cutting-edge projects.
